Unmasking Revenue Leakage: A Telecom Revenue Assurance Framework
In the dynamic telecom industry, revenue assurance is paramount to financial success. Service providers face a constant challenge of addressing revenue leakage, which can significantly erode profits and impact long-term growth. A robust revenue assurance framework is essential for detecting these leaks and deploying effective mitigation strategies.
- Implementing advanced analytics tools can help identify suspicious billing patterns and pinpoint potential revenue leakage sources.
- Frequent audits of billing systems, processes, and customer data are crucial for validating accuracy and uncovering discrepancies.
- Strategic collaboration between revenue assurance teams and other departments, such as sales, engineering, and customer service, is essential for a holistic approach to revenue protection.
By implementing these key components of a telecom revenue assurance framework, providers can optimize their revenue collection, improve financial performance, and achieve sustainable growth in IoT the competitive telecommunications landscape.
Combatting Billing Errors: Strategies for Telecom Revenue Recovery
In the fast-paced world of telecommunications, billing accuracy is paramount. Erroneous bills can cause significant customer discontent, impacting loyalty. To effectively mitigate the impact of billing errors and ensure revenue recovery, telecom providers must implement a multi-pronged approach. This requires robust infrastructure for data validation, transparent disclosure with customers, and a optimized process for handling disputes.
- Utilizing automated billing audit systems can help identify potential errors in real-time, minimizing the risk of customer dissatisfaction.
- Regular billing reviews can highlight recurring patterns, allowing for targeted adjustments.
- Educating customer service representatives to effectively manage billing inquiries is crucial for fostering customer satisfaction.
Open communication with customers about billing processes, potential errors, and available remedies is essential for building trust.

Accurate Telecom Billing
In the dynamic telecom industry, revenue capture is paramount for sustaining profitability. Meticulous billing plays a vital role in securing this objective by reducing billing errors and confirming that customers are billed accurately for their services. By implementing advanced billing systems and procedures, telecom providers can enhance revenue capture and fortify their financial performance.
This requires a holistic approach that tackles various aspects of the billing process, including price determination, service tracking, invoice generation, and collection processing.
Furthermore, adopting automation can optimize these processes, decreasing manual participation and the risk of errors.
Finally, precision billing facilitates telecom providers to cultivate stronger customer associations based on reliability and clarity.
